Hi everyone,
This is my first post - I inherited a 1961 Traveller restoration project and am currently working to finish the brakes.
Can anyone tell me what the part in the picture is called, or share a link to buy? My car only has one attached to the driver's side rear wheel cylinder, and the rear brake line and bleeder screw connect to it and the Passenger side wheel has a red plastic plug in the cylinder where the part will go.

You have outlined the rear brake banjo ESM part number RBK 119 (the brass part which the bleed nipple screws into) and the banjo connector ESM part number RBK 120 which the brake pipe screws into. Don't forget you'll also need the copper washers to seal the joints.
